I’ll agree with some of that. A lot of places online are crap, especially those covers that are mass produced by ACME, which is LMC Classic Industries and such.
But all the covers I have gotten from USA1 have been the best quality. I did use a couple of local upholstery places for my seat & seat cover. Very disappointed. I had my seat done 3 times! The final time, was with a cover from USA1 and I installed this one myself. That’s when I finally got what I wanted, which was a good quality cover that fit, and looked A+++. :chevy:
